This Executive Certificate in Cyber Risk Reporting Guidelines equips professionals with the essential knowledge and skills to navigate the complexities of cybersecurity risk management and reporting. The program focuses on developing practical expertise in creating accurate and comprehensive reports that meet regulatory and industry best practices.
Learning outcomes include mastering frameworks like NIST Cybersecurity Framework and COSO, understanding key cyber risk metrics, and developing effective communication strategies for presenting risk assessments and incident response reports to diverse audiences including boards of directors and stakeholders. Participants gain a deep understanding of regulatory compliance, including relevant laws and standards.
